KEY RESPONSABILITIES & CHALLENGES
- Specify, execute and report the mandatory HW tests performed on electronic products;
- Develop and maintain the test environment used for HW testing;
- Review requirements and designs with respect to testability (Design for Test), within electronics development projects;
- Review results from tests and field returns, and initiate corrective actions related to test and production when required;
- Interact with Supply Management and Quality to ensure relevant KPI's (e.g. on-time deliveries and production yield);
- Govern the hardware test strategy, obtaining and maintaining knowledge of relevant norms and standards;
- Guide and support customers, projects and electronics suppliers with expertise in the field of hardware testing;
